What snow guards in fact do

A snow guard is not a decorative accessory. It is an architectural traffic police officer. On a steep roof covering, gravity acts on the full mass of built up snow. Meltwater oils the user interface with steel or slate and entire pieces can release. Snow guards increase rubbing, separate the slab, and maintain movement incremental instead of catastrophic. On long eaves, continual rails restrain big tributary locations, while specific pad-style guards develop plenty of factors that stitch snow to the roofing surface.

Choice of system is dictated by roofing system type and anticipated lots. On a standing seam steel roof in the Tetons, we may run three rows of copper rails with mechanically affixed clamps, supplemented by point player above entrances. On a slate roofing in Vermont, a thick area of firm copper pads can take care of both sticky and mechanical restraint while protecting the slate from take advantage of damages. The roofing is a system. Snow guards are simply exactly how you inform that system to manage momentum.

Alpine loads in actual numbers

It helps to put numbers to the trouble. Think about a 10:12 standing joint roofing in a mountain valley that sees 60 to 90 inches of seasonal snowfall. Snow thickness on a chilly roofing varies, however 20 to 30 extra pounds per cubic foot is common. A two foot snowpack at 25 pcf yields about 50 psf on the horizontal, which translates to extra on the real incline. That tons is not static either. When temperatures turn and meltwater forms a lubricating layer, the moving mass can put in dynamic pressures several times greater at discontinuities like valleys and eaves.

Engineering submittals from reputable suppliers account for this with tributary location calculations, bolt pull-out worths in the real deck, and clamp slide resistance determined on the actual seam profile. In technique, we add safety aspects birthed from experience. At one backcountry lodge in Colorado, a 52 foot eave encountered the dominating wind and captured spindrift that solidified right into a thick cornice. We included an extra rail, connected right into architectural obstructing at the eave, and organized pad-style guards in a staggered area above the major web traffic areas. That configuration has actually seen nine wintertimes and no failures, while a neighboring building with repainted light weight aluminum guards reconstructed its rain gutter line twice.

Coastal deterioration is a different animal

Salt spray rewrites the rules. The chloride ions that ride on ocean air strike protective oxides on many metals and open pitting that becomes a deterioration beachhead. On metal roofings near the Atlantic, I have carried out guards after just 5 years that looked fine from the road however had fasteners consumed slim under the washing machine. Stainless steel provides a bush, however alloy option issues. Kind 316 lasts longer than 304 in aquatic atmospheres, and even after that, different call with aluminum panels or zinc-coated bolts can produce a galvanic stack that corrodes the least worthy component first.

Copper flips that manuscript. The preliminary oxide skin strengthens to the familiar brownish and then a turquoise aging in salt air over a period that ranges from a couple of years to a couple of decades, depending upon direct exposure. That aging is not a cosmetic crash. It is a chemically stable obstacle that inhibits more deterioration. On a shingle-style residence on a granite bluff in Maine, we set up copper rails and pad guards twenty years ago. The aging currently is a soft seafoam that belongs to the site. The equipment under the guards is the same steel, the same possibility, and equally as peaceful. There has actually been no galvanic surprise, no ring of rust around the base plates, no guesswork.

Material realities that matter at elevation and at sea level

Copper is not magic, it is predictable. The predictability is what makes it exceptional.

Thermal development must be handled. Copper expands regarding 9.4 microstrains per degree Fahrenheit. On a 16 foot rail seeing a 100 degree swing, that is approximately 0.18 inches of movement you should accommodate. Great rail designs utilize slotted holes and drifting splice couplers. Excellent installers leave growth voids and keep the rail aligned to minimize anxiety risers. On pad-style guards, the copper shank and base plate share the exact same expansion behavior as the roofing frying pan or blinking, which maintains the bond from antagonizing itself.

Work hardening is a real phenomenon. Copper tenses with chilly working. That serves in developing custom-made profiles that require crisp lines, yet over working a bend can produce a fragile hinge. When we produce Customized Snow Guards at the store level, we control brake pressure and sequence so the grain of the copper sustains the geometry. The most effective guards are traditional in shape, stout at the base, and never ever ask a slim tab to do a thick job.

Soldered joints need surface area preparation and the right flux. Badly cleansed copper or an aggressive flux left in position will undermine an or else excellent style. We utilize neutralized fluxes for roof work, wash extensively, and adhere to with a patina-friendly clean. The bond, when made, is a metallurgical link that lasts longer than adhesives and many mechanical arrangements, gave the substratum is equally sound.

Fasteners and clamps should match the system. A copper guard on a steel screw is a disagreement waiting to occur in seaside air. On standing joint, non-penetrating copper or stainless clamps stop leakages and preserve panel service warranties. In slate or ceramic tile, copper nails or stainless fasteners designed for the purpose are the only sensible options.

Why copper outlives stainless, aluminum, and coated steel in blended climates

I like stainless as a product for several roofing components, particularly in rail systems where high stamina in a slender section is valuable. In the Mountain ranges, a Kind 304 stainless rail on a painted steel roofing will certainly survive a long period of time, but when you bring that assembly to a shore and introduce salt fog, attaching it to light weight aluminum panels, you can see galvanic couples at every touch point, sneaking rust at the edges of the finishing, and discoloration that telegrams maintenance. With Type 316 stainless you lower the danger, yet the visual becomes colder and extra reflective, much less in the house on historical or naturalistic sites.

Aluminum guards are light and simple to handle. They are great for numerous inland, low-snow areas. They are additionally soft sufficient that a single freeze-thaw https://salvometalworks.com/custom-leader-boxes-gallery/ cycle of a moving piece can distort them. Coatings hide a lot at mount. They also hide the very early warning signs of failure.

Details that divide a life time system from a ten-year patch

Most snow-guard failings map back to among three issues: taking too lightly tons paths, mixing metals improperly, and sloppy installation in the shoulder periods when every person is racing the weather.

Load courses are 3 dimensional. A rail might hold, however the screws back right into a gapped sheathing layer will crush the fibers under cyclical lots and loosen over years. We go after structure. In brand-new job we request for obstructing at the eave and along intended railway. In retrofits, we find studs or rafters with a rare-earth magnet and an electronic camera, then move layout to link into genuine wood. On masonry chimneys obtaining adjacent roof loads, we coordinate with the team delivering Custom-made Dormers or custom cupolas so penetration points are less and backing plates are developed in.

Metal blending is often innocent. A person runs a copper leader head to a stainless scupper. Or a repainted steel panel satisfies a copper guard with a stainless screw and a plated washer. In coastal air, the most anodic steel sacrifices itself. The repair is easy: keep like with like when feasible, insulate different contacts with slim neoprene or a suitable sealant where they can not be avoided, and specify fasteners that match one of the most rare-earth element in the stack.

Installation pace matters. Soldering in a flurry of snowflakes is asking water to ride the warmth into the joint. Adhesive collection times double near cold and remedy insufficient if temperatures plunge over night. The answer is not bravado, it is scheduling. We organize winter season installs for the lunchtime home window, tent essential joints with a canvas windbreak, and use heating systems that alleviate without cooking oils into the copper.

The business economics of longevity

Copper prices more at the beginning. That sentence should have to be clear. But over a 40 to 80 year roofing system life, the math prefers copper when the setting is hostile and the architecture requires grace.

Picture a painted aluminum guard system that costs 1.0 in loved one systems. It requires replacement at year 12 to 20 in towering areas where freeze-thaw cycles are fierce and panels see duplicated activity. Include labor and accessibility each time. Copper may land at 1.6 to 2.2 originally, depending upon the rail intricacy and the degree of custom-made manufacture. If copper runs untouched for 40 years, a not unusual period on well-detailed roofs, the life cycle cost in existing dollars wins. It likewise stays clear of the surprise expenses of disturbance, patching, and dissimilar aging that changeable systems impose.

Installation craft, not simply setup speed

Every roofing sends signals. Prior to we established the very first guard, we reviewed the panel design, the clip system, the quantity of deflection between ribs, and the means ice types along the fascia. On standing joint, clamp torque is measured, not thought. Over-tightening dings seams and under-tightening slides when it matters. On soldered systems, we utilize tinned surfaces, clean suggestions, and gauged heat. Tacking, testing, after that totally running a joint is slower, yet more affordable than taking another look at a joint in March.

Sealants are not a magic bullet. In towering sunlight, sealants cook and diminish, then relocate in a different way than the copper. Where we must seal, we choose a neutral cure silicone or a polyurethane known to play well with copper, we bed equipment, and we do not rely on grains alone to keep water out.

When copper is not the ideal answer

There are jobs where budget plan, burglary danger, or style intent factor in other places. On low-snow inland warehouses where owners favor a consistent painted surface and replace roofings on a 20 year cycle, stainless or light weight aluminum rails can be appropriate. On colleges in areas with high salvage theft, visible copper may be an obligation, and we deal with layered stainless that checks out quieter. On traditionally painted metal roofing systems, copper can read as misplaced unless it is echoed in other details.

What never alters is the demand to value the physics. Even the most effective material will fall short if terribly placed, under supported, or forced to bargain a second-rate roof.
